ARCHBISHOP KELLY AND THE CIVIL LAW.
31' CABLE—PRESS ASSOCIATION—COPYRIGHT (Received Dec. 16. 11.25 a m.) SYDNEY, Dec. 16. i Archbishop Kelly, referring to Ireland, explained that when he said keep within the law, he wished he could say civil law, but could not. If the civil law had its way there would be no Catholics in Ireland worth ss.
